Job Description

This role focuses on processing accounts payable transactions, managing purchase orders and vendor invoices, and supporting front desk phone coverage. The Accounts Payable Clerk ensures accurate and timely invoice entry, resolves discrepancies with vendors and customers, and maintains organized financial records while working fully onsite during standard business hours.

Responsibilities

  • Answer the purchase order hotline and respond promptly to inquiries related to purchase orders and accounts payable.
  • Enter trade payables into the accounts payable system accurately and in a timely manner.
  • Research and resolve issues related to purchase orders, including discrepancies or missing information.
  • Create purchase orders and link them to work orders and construction jobs to ensure proper tracking and billing.
  • Enter parts onto service work orders and input corresponding invoices into the accounts payable system.
  • Conduct vendor invoice research to verify accuracy, resolve discrepancies, and ensure proper documentation.
  • Call vendors and subcontractors who have not yet billed to request invoices and ensure timely billing.
  • Match vendor invoices to paid details to confirm payments and maintain accurate records.
  • Enter construction invoices into accounts payable and apply an understanding of progress billing practices.
  • Place orders with vendors in support of maintenance, engineering, and construction activities.
  • Process incoming and outgoing mail, including handling mailed invoices and related documentation.
  • Handle all incoming calls for the front desk and accounts payable phone lines, providing coverage as the front desk receptionist as needed.
  • Request customer purchase order numbers, using str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ail to identify and correct errors before contacting customers.
  • Send emails in alignment with customer requirements, maintain accurate contact information, and respond professionally to inquiries or disputes.
  • Utilize available tools and systems, including Ascent ERP and Microsoft Excel, to locate purchase orders, research issues, and resolve discrepancies.
  • Email invoices to customers and stakeholders, which comprises approximately 80% of the invoicing process.
  • Mail invoices and related documents, which comprises approximately 20% of the invoicing process.
